A major project of the OAFs conducted principally by OAF Prof Falvey through 2016 and 2017 was the production of a book on the history of agricultural education in Victoria from the perspective of the Faculty of Agriculture at the University of Melbourne. Beginning in the 1870s and continuing until the Faculty was again renamed to become the Faculty of Veterinary and Agricultural Science in 2014, the history integrates other institutional contributors to agricultural education over 13 decades. These included notably: the colleges of the VCAH – Burnley, Dookie, Gilbert Chandler, Glenormiston, Longerenong and McMillan; La Trobe University School of Agriculture, and Marcus Oldham College. The book is presented in chronological groupings of Deans leading the Faculty of Agriculture at the University of Melbourne with the impacts of other institutions detailed within relevant eras.
